There’s something undeniably comforting about a steaming Beef Ravioli Skillet sitting in the center of your dinner table. This heartwarming one-pan meal brings together tender pasta pillows stuffed with savory beef, swimming in a rich tomato sauce that’s been simmering to perfection. As a busy home cook myself, I’ve come to cherish recipes like this Beef Ravioli Skillet that deliver maximum flavor with minimal cleanup. The beauty of this dish lies in its simplicity—store-bought ravioli transformed into something that tastes like it’s been lovingly crafted all day, when really it comes together in about 30 minutes. Whether you’re feeding a hungry family on a weeknight or looking for a cozy meal to enjoy with a glass of wine, this skillet wonder hits all the right notes of convenience and comfort.
Table of Contents
Table of Contents

Ingredients
The secret to a delicious Beef Ravioli Skillet is using quality ingredients that complement each other. Here’s everything you’ll need to create this comforting meal:
For the Base:
- 2 tablespoons olive oil
- 1 medium onion, finely diced
- 3 cloves garlic, minced
- 1 pound ground beef (80/20 lean-to-fat ratio works best)
- 1 teaspoon Italian seasoning
- 1/2 teaspoon dried oregano
- 1/4 teaspoon red pepper flakes (optional, for heat)
- Salt and freshly ground black pepper to taste
For the Sauce:
- 1 can (28 oz) crushed tomatoes
- 2 tablespoons tomato paste
- 1/2 cup beef broth
- 1 tablespoon balsamic vinegar
- 1 teaspoon sugar (balances acidity)
The Star Ingredients:
- 1 package (20-24 oz) refrigerated beef ravioli
- 1 1/2 cups shredded mozzarella cheese
- 1/2 cup grated Parmesan cheese
- Fresh basil leaves, torn (for garnish)
Feel free to adjust the ingredients based on what you have on hand. The beauty of a skillet meal is its flexibility!
Timing
One of the greatest advantages of making a Beef Ravioli Skillet is how quickly it comes together. Here’s a breakdown of the timing:
- Prep Time: 10 minutes (chopping onions, mincing garlic, measuring ingredients)
- Cook Time: 25 minutes
- Total Time: 35 minutes
This makes it perfect for those busy weeknights when you need something substantial but don’t have hours to spend in the kitchen. The actual hands-on time is minimal, as much of the cooking process involves letting the sauce simmer and the flavors meld together.
Step-by-step instructions
- Prepare your workspace: Gather all ingredients and measure them out before starting. This will make the cooking process flow much more smoothly.
- Sauté the aromatics: Heat the olive oil in a large, deep skillet (preferably cast iron) over medium heat. Add the diced onion and cook until translucent, about 3-4 minutes. Add the minced garlic and cook for another 30 seconds until fragrant, being careful not to burn it.
- Brown the beef: Add the ground beef to the skillet, breaking it up with a wooden spoon. Cook until no pink remains, about 5-6 minutes. Drain excess fat if necessary, leaving about a tablespoon in the pan for flavor.
- Season the meat: Sprinkle the Italian seasoning, oregano, red pepper flakes (if using), salt, and pepper over the beef. Stir to combine and cook for another minute to toast the spices slightly.
- Build the sauce: Add the tomato paste and stir it into the meat mixture, cooking for about 1 minute to deepen the flavor. Pour in the crushed tomatoes, beef broth, balsamic vinegar, and sugar. Stir well to combine all ingredients.
- Simmer: Bring the sauce to a gentle simmer, then reduce heat to medium-low. Let it cook uncovered for about 10 minutes, allowing the sauce to thicken slightly and the flavors to meld together.
- Add the ravioli: Gently nestle the beef ravioli into the sauce. If the sauce seems too thick, add a splash more beef broth. Make sure all ravioli are submerged in the sauce.
- Cover and cook: Place a lid on the skillet and cook for about 5-7 minutes, or according to the ravioli package instructions. The ravioli should be tender but not mushy.
- Add cheese: Remove the lid and sprinkle the mozzarella and Parmesan cheese evenly over the top of the dish.
- Melt and brown: Either place the skillet under a broiler for 2-3 minutes until the cheese is bubbly and golden, or cover again and let the residual heat melt the cheese for about 2 minutes.
- Garnish and serve: Sprinkle fresh torn basil over the top just before serving. Bring the entire skillet to the table for a rustic, family-style presentation.
Nutritional Information
While this Beef Ravioli Skillet is definitely a comfort food, it’s helpful to understand its nutritional profile. Keep in mind these are approximate values per serving (based on 6 servings per skillet):
- Calories: 520 kcal
- Protein: 28g
- Carbohydrates: 42g
- Fat: 26g
- Fiber: 3g
- Sodium: 890mg
The protein content is quite substantial, making this a satisfying meal. The carbohydrates come primarily from the pasta, while the fat content reflects the ground beef, cheeses, and olive oil used in preparation.
Healthier Alternatives
If you’re looking to make this Beef Ravioli Skillet a bit lighter without sacrificing flavor, here are some modifications to consider:
Advertisement
- Leaner meat: Substitute ground turkey or chicken for the beef, or opt for 93% lean ground beef.
- More veggies: Add diced bell peppers, zucchini, spinach, or mushrooms to increase the vegetable content and add volume without many additional calories.
- Whole grain options: Look for whole wheat ravioli, which offers more fiber than the traditional version.
- Cheese adjustments: Use part-skim mozzarella and reduce the overall amount of cheese by about one-third.
- Lower sodium: Choose low-sodium beef broth and no-salt-added crushed tomatoes to reduce the sodium content.
- Alternative pasta: Some stores now carry chickpea or lentil-based ravioli, which are higher in protein and fiber.
Remember that even with these healthier swaps, the essence of this comfort food dish remains intact—it’s all about finding the balance that works for you and your family’s preferences.
Serving Suggestions
The Beef Ravioli Skillet is certainly hearty enough to stand alone as a complete meal, but here are some delicious pairings to round out your dinner:
Side Salads:
- A simple arugula salad with lemon vinaigrette and shaved Parmesan
- Classic Caesar salad with homemade croutons
- Italian chopped salad with crisp vegetables and a zesty dressing
Breads:
- Warm garlic bread or garlic knots
- Crusty Italian bread for soaking up the delicious sauce
- Focaccia with herbs and olive oil
Beverages:
- A medium-bodied red wine like Chianti or Sangiovese
- Italian sparkling water with a twist of lemon
- For a non-alcoholic option, a sparkling grape juice adds a festive touch
For a complete Italian-inspired dinner experience, consider serving a small appetizer beforehand, such as marinated olives or a simple bruschetta.
Common Mistakes
Even with a straightforward recipe like Beef Ravioli Skillet, there are some pitfalls to avoid for the best results:
- Overcooking the ravioli: Since the ravioli is already filled and sealed, it needs less cooking time than you might expect. Overcooked ravioli becomes mushy and may start to break apart, releasing the filling into the sauce.
- Using too little liquid: The ravioli needs enough sauce to cook properly. If your sauce reduces too much before adding the pasta, don’t hesitate to add a bit more broth.
- Not seasoning in layers: Season both the beef and the sauce to build flavor throughout the dish. Taste as you go and adjust accordingly.
- Cooking at too high heat: This can cause the sauce to reduce too quickly and potentially burn. A gentle simmer is all you need.
- Stirring too vigorously: Once the ravioli is added to the skillet, stir gently to avoid tearing the pasta.
- Skipping the resting period: Letting the dish rest for a few minutes after cooking allows the sauce to thicken slightly and the flavors to settle.
Avoid these common errors, and you’ll be rewarded with perfectly cooked ravioli in a rich, flavorful sauce every time.
Storage Tips
If you’re fortunate enough to have leftovers of this delicious Beef Ravioli Skillet, here’s how to store them properly:
Refrigeration:
- Allow the skillet to cool completely before transferring leftovers to an airtight container.
- Refrigerate for up to 3-4 days.
- The flavors often develop further overnight, making next-day leftovers particularly delicious.
Freezing:
- While you can freeze this dish, be aware that the texture of the ravioli may change slightly upon thawing.
- Freeze in portion-sized containers for up to 2 months.
- Label with the date and contents.
Reheating:
- Microwave: For individual portions, microwave on medium power with a splash of water or broth to prevent drying out. Cover with a microwave-safe lid or paper towel.
- Stovetop: Reheat gently in a covered skillet over medium-low heat, adding a splash of broth if needed to revitalize the sauce.
- Oven: For larger portions, place in an oven-safe dish, cover with foil, and heat at 325°F (165°C) until warmed through, about 15-20 minutes.
Freshly grated Parmesan cheese added to reheated portions brings back some of that just-cooked magic.
Conclusion
The Beef Ravioli Skillet represents everything we love about home cooking—simplicity, comfort, and the power of a few quality ingredients coming together to create something truly satisfying. This one-pan wonder has earned its place in my regular meal rotation because it delivers that slow-cooked flavor in a fraction of the time, making it perfect for both busy weeknights and casual entertaining.
FAQs
Can I use frozen ravioli instead of refrigerated?
Yes, you can substitute frozen ravioli in this recipe. You’ll need to adjust the cooking time by adding an additional 3-5 minutes, and you might need to add a bit more broth to account for the longer cooking time. Don’t thaw the ravioli first—add them directly to the simmering sauce while still frozen.
Can I make this dish vegetarian?
Absolutely! Simply substitute the beef with a plant-based ground meat alternative or mushrooms for a meaty texture. Use cheese or spinach ravioli instead of beef ravioli, and swap the beef broth for vegetable broth. The rest of the recipe remains the same, and you’ll still get a delicious, satisfying meal.
What’s the best type of skillet to use for this recipe?
A large (12-inch) cast iron skillet is ideal as it distributes heat evenly and can go from stovetop to oven if you want to broil the cheese. However, any large, deep skillet or Dutch oven will work well. Just make sure it has a lid and is large enough to hold all the ingredients comfortably.
Can I prepare any parts of this meal ahead of time?
Yes! You can prepare the meat sauce up to two days in advance and refrigerate it. When ready to serve, reheat the sauce in your skillet until simmering, then proceed with adding the ravioli and completing the recipe. This makes dinner assembly even quicker on busy nights.
My sauce seems too watery. How can I thicken it?
If your sauce is too thin, there are a few easy fixes. You can simmer it uncovered for 5-10 minutes longer before adding the ravioli to reduce the liquid. Alternatively, create a slurry by mixing 1 tablespoon cornstarch with 2 tablespoons cold water, then stir this into the simmering sauce. The sauce will also naturally thicken somewhat as it cools slightly before serving.